What Are PVC Strip Curtains and Why Do They Matter?
PVC strip curtains are overlapping flexible plastic strips hung in a doorway or opening to create a barrier that people, forklifts, and carts can pass through without opening a door. They reduce energy loss, control temperature zones, limit dust and insect ingress, and improve workplace safety — all without slowing down traffic flow.

Step 1: Choose Your Strip Type
Standard Smooth Clear (Blue Tint)
The most common PVC strip type. Smooth, clear strips with a blue tint provide good visibility through the curtain while maintaining a temperature and dust barrier. Suitable for ambient-temperature environments with pedestrian or light forklift traffic.
Best for: Warehouse doorways, loading docks, workshop entrances, and any ambient-temperature opening with regular foot or light vehicle traffic.

Ribbed Clear (Blue Tint)
Ribbed strips have horizontal ridges moulded into the PVC. The ribs increase rigidity and make the strips more resistant to curling and tangling in high-traffic openings. They also scatter light slightly, which can reduce glare in bright environments.
Best for: High-traffic doorways, forklift openings, and anywhere standard smooth strips tend to tangle or curl.

Polar Grade
Standard PVC becomes stiff and brittle in cold environments, making strips hard to push through and prone to cracking. Polar-grade PVC is formulated to remain flexible at temperatures as low as -22°F / -30°C, making it the only appropriate choice for walk-in freezers and cold storage rooms.
Best for: Walk-in freezers, cold storage facilities, blast chillers, and any opening where ambient temperature drops below 32°F / 0°C.

Anti-Static
Anti-static PVC strips dissipate electrostatic charge, preventing the build-up that can damage sensitive electronics, attract dust to products, or create spark hazards in certain environments.
Best for: Electronics manufacturing, server rooms, pharmaceutical production, and any environment where static discharge is a safety or quality concern.

Step 2: Choose Your Kit Format
Standard Hanging Kits (Fixed Mount)
Standard kits include a mounting plate and pre-cut strips sized to your opening. Strips hang vertically from the plate with an overlap of roughly 50% — enough to maintain a seal while allowing easy passage. These are the most common format for pedestrian and forklift doorways.
Byson standard kit sizes:
- 3ft × 7ft — ideal for standard personnel doors and small equipment openings.
- 4ft × 7ft — suits wider personnel doorways and small pallet jack openings.
- 6ft × 7ft — for wider forklift or equipment openings at standard door height.
- 8ft × 8ft — suits larger forklift openings and taller doorways.
- 10ft × 10ft — for large warehouse openings and dock doors.
Sliding PVC Strip Curtain Kits
Sliding kits mount on an overhead track, allowing the entire curtain to be pushed to one side — similar to a sliding door. This is ideal for openings where you need to fully clear the doorway for large loads, wide equipment, or periodic cleaning, without removing the curtain entirely.
Best for: Openings that need to be fully cleared periodically, or where a swinging curtain would be impractical.

Open Cooler / Merchandiser Kits
These kits are specifically designed for open-front refrigerated display cases in grocery stores, convenience stores, and food service environments. They reduce cold air loss from open coolers, cutting refrigeration energy costs significantly.
Best for: Retail refrigerated display cases, open merchandisers, and grocery cooler aisles.
Commercial Roll-Up Door Kits
Roll-up door kits are designed to hang inside the frame of a commercial overhead roll-up door. They provide a barrier when the door is open during loading and unloading — keeping insects, dust, and weather out while maintaining forklift access.
Best for: Loading docks, warehouse roll-up doors, and any commercial overhead door that stays open for extended periods.

How to Size a PVC Strip Curtain
Measure your opening width and height from the inside of the frame. The curtain should cover the full opening with strips overlapping by approximately 50% of the strip width — this overlap is what creates the seal. For a 3" wide strip, each strip overlaps the next by about 1.5". Most Byson kits are pre-configured with the correct overlap built in.
Strip width guide:
- 2"–4" wide strips — pedestrian doorways and light traffic.
- 6"–8" wide strips — forklift and pallet jack openings; fewer strips to push through.
- 12" wide strips — large vehicle openings and roll-up doors; maximum coverage per strip.
Quick Selection Guide
| Application | Recommended Strip Type | Recommended Kit Format |
|---|---|---|
| Warehouse pedestrian door | Standard smooth | Standard hanging kit (3ft or 4ft wide) |
| Forklift doorway | Ribbed (high traffic) or standard smooth | Standard hanging kit (6ft–10ft wide) |
| Walk-in freezer | Polar grade | Standard hanging kit, sized to opening |
| Electronics / pharma production | Anti-static | Standard hanging kit or custom roll |
| Open refrigerated display case | Standard smooth | Open cooler / merchandiser kit |
| Loading dock roll-up door | Standard smooth or ribbed | Commercial roll-up door kit |
| Opening needing full clearance | Any | Sliding PVC strip curtain kit |
| Multiple openings / strip replacement | Any | Bulk roll (160ft) |
Installation Tips
- Mount the plate above the opening, not inside it. The top of the strips should overlap the top of the opening by 2"–3" to eliminate the gap above the curtain.
- Allow strips to hang freely before trimming. PVC can have a slight curl from packaging — let strips hang for 24 hours before cutting to final length.
- For freezer applications, install at ambient temperature. Polar-grade strips are easier to handle and hang before the space is cooled down.
- Replace worn strips individually. You don't need to replace the whole curtain — individual strips can be swapped out using the same mounting plates.
